About University of Birmingham
The University of Birmingham was established by Queen Victoria in 1900. It is ranked in the top 1% of universities across the globe. The University of Birmingham is a member of the elite Russell Group of UK universities, including Oxford and Cambridge, and works to change the world. It has a strong track record in offering quality education, and fantastic career opportunities. Along with the UK campus, the institute has now a green and spacious campus in Dubai to welcome its international students
